本文关键词:威海住房和城乡建设局网站首页
最近好多兄弟跟我吐槽,说威海那边的几个政府网站,特别是住建局的官网,访问起来那叫一个慢,有时候还直接跳404。我干建站这行八年了,这种事儿见得太多了。别急着骂服务器,咱们得先搞清楚到底是哪块骨头硬,啃不动。你想想,政府网站跟商业网站不一样,它承载的是公信力,一旦挂了,影响多大?所以咱们得用“绣花”的功夫去排查。
先说个真事儿。上个月有个做政务外包的朋友急得团团转,说威海住房和城乡建设局网站首页突然加载不出来,用户投诉都炸锅了。他第一反应是换服务器,结果换了个更贵的,还是卡。后来我让他打开浏览器控制台,一看,好家伙,好几个第三方插件的接口全超时了。这就好比你要出门,鞋带没系好,你换双再贵的鞋也跑不快啊。
咱们一步步来,别慌。
第一步,查DNS解析和CDN加速。很多老站长容易忽略这点。政府网站通常部署在内网或者特定的政务云上,如果DNS解析不稳定,或者CDN节点没覆盖到威海本地,用户访问肯定慢。你打开命令行,ping一下域名,看看延迟是多少。如果延迟超过200毫秒,那大概率是线路问题。这时候得联系运维,看看是不是DNS解析记录错了,或者CDN配置没生效。别嫌麻烦,这一步能解决80%的访问慢问题。
第二步,检查图片压缩和代码冗余。政府网站为了展示政策文件、工程图片,往往堆砌大量高清大图。这些图片没经过压缩,动辄几MB,加载起来能不卡吗?我见过一个案例,某市住建局官网首页首屏加载了15张未经压缩的JPG图片,总大小超过10MB。后来我们帮他们用了WebP格式,配合懒加载技术,首屏加载时间从8秒降到了2秒以内。这效果,立竿见影。你回去看看,是不是也有这种“大图轰炸”的情况?如果有,赶紧上工具压缩,或者换个轻量级的图片展示方案。
第三步,排查第三方脚本冲突。很多网站为了统计流量、展示公告,会嵌入各种第三方JS脚本。这些脚本如果写得烂,或者服务器在国外,就会拖慢整个页面的加载速度。特别是威海住房和城乡建设局网站首页这种对稳定性要求极高的地方,任何一个小插件的报错都可能导致白屏。打开浏览器开发者工具,看Network面板,有没有红色的报错?有没有请求超时的?如果有,把那些非核心的脚本先禁用,看看速度有没有提升。如果提升了,那就逐个启用,找出那个“罪魁祸首”。
第四步,检查服务器负载和数据库查询。有时候问题不在前端,而在后端。如果数据库查询语句写得烂,比如没有加索引,或者做了全表扫描,那服务器CPU占用率瞬间就能飙到100%。我有个客户,他们的网站在早晚高峰期间经常卡顿,后来发现是某个公告列表的SQL查询没有优化,每次都要扫描几十万条数据。优化后,查询时间从3秒缩短到0.1秒。这差距,简直是天壤之别。所以,别光盯着前端看,后端数据库也得定期体检。
最后,别忘了移动端适配。现在谁还坐在电脑前看官网啊?大家都用手机。如果威海住房和城乡建设局网站首页在手机上显示错乱,或者按钮点不动,那体验也是极差的。检查一下响应式布局,确保在各种屏幕尺寸下都能正常显示。特别是那些政策文件下载链接,在手机上好不好点?字体大小适不适合阅读?这些细节,决定了用户会不会骂娘。
总之,网站维护不是装完就完事了,得像养花一样,天天浇水施肥,观察枝叶变化。别等出了大问题才想起来补救。希望这些经验能帮到各位同行,咱们一起把政务网站做得更顺畅、更亲民。毕竟,方便群众办事,才是咱们建站的初心嘛。